We have raised monoclonal antibodies against KLK6 and constructed a 'sandwich' type immunoassay using 8A8G3 as capture and 3H3E9 as tracer antibodies. 8A8G3 bound to one side of KLK6, whereas 3H3E9 probably bound near its catalytic site. The assay did not detect complexed forms of KLK6, indicating that it quantifies only free KLK6 (fKLK6). fKLK6 was higher in serum of patients with ovarian cancer (11.34 µg/l±1.37) than in controls (3.39 µg/l±0.42). The cerebrospinal fluid contained high concentrations of fKLK6 (257-965 µg/l). This assay could facilitate the evaluation of fKLK6 in human diseases.

Kallikreins have been implicated in carcinogenesis and are promising biomarkers for the diagnosis and follow-up of various cancers. To evaluate the functions and clinical interest of kallikreins, it is important to be able to produce them as recombinant proteins. Here we summarize the various strategies used to produce kallikreins, emphasizing their advantages and limitations. We also describe an approach to achieve high-level production of kallikreins, such as hK6, with correct folding and activity, combining an expression system with targeted transgene integration and an efficient cultivation device to increase yield, the CELLine bioreactor. This novel method for recombinant kallikrein production will be useful to study their bio-pathological functions and to develop anti-bodies.

Only one transcript for KLK10 was identified by RT-PCR in lung tissue, whereas KLK11 expressed at least four alternative transcripts. Quantitative analysis of KLK10 and KLK11 expression levels was assessed by real-time PCR, in a cohort of 47 patients with non-small-cell lung cancer (NSCLC). Expression levels of these genes were widely distributed in the population studied. Multivariate analysis revealed a correlation between KLK10 over-expression and the squamous cell carcinoma histotype (p=0.034). There was no correlation between gene expression and patient survival. Overall, both genes behaved similarly (p<0.001). These results suggest a co-regulation of KLK10 and KLK11 expression in lung and a lack of KLK10 suppressor role in NSCLC. Finally, our findings indicate that these genes are likely involved in normal physiology processes in bronchus.
